What Makes a Sweepstakes Casino “Player‑Friendly”?

Licensing & Transparency

First thing anyone worth their salt looks at: the license. A legit sweepstakes casino flashes a gaming commission badge like a badge of honor, not a sticker slapped on a garage door. No smoke‑and‑mirrors, just clear terms, crystal‑clear odds, and a public audit trail. If you can’t find the paperwork, you’re probably looking at a house of cards. Trust isn’t optional; it’s the foundation.

Withdrawal Speed

Speed matters. A 48‑hour payout feels like a sprint; a 5‑day lag feels like a marathon you didn’t sign up for. The best sites post a processing timeline on the dashboard and stick to it. Anything less—like “we’ll get back to you”—is a red flag. Lightning‑fast withdrawals keep the adrenaline high and the bankroll moving.

Game Variety & Fair Play

Variety isn’t just a buzzword; it’s a survival tool. A player‑friendly casino stocks a mix of slots, table games, and live dealer experiences. Each game runs on RNG software that’s independently tested. You’ll see certifications from eCOGRA or iTech Labs displayed prominently. If the games feel stale or the RNG feels suspect, the house is losing credibility fast.

Responsible Gaming Tools

Look, no one wants to be a casino’s worst nightmare. The best platforms embed self‑exclusion, deposit limits, and session alerts right into the UI. They don’t hide these tools in a maze of settings. When a casino cares about your wellbeing, it builds trust that outlasts any promotional spin.

Marketing Honesty

Advertisements should match the actual experience. If a headline screams “Win $10,000 Tonight!” but the fine print limits you to a single entry per month, you’re being misled. Transparent marketing keeps expectations realistic and keeps players from feeling cheated before they even log in.
